Disable the SMS Sent notification
 
Disable the SMS Sent notification:

If you're tired of the "Message Sent" notification after sending an SMS/text message, you can disable them:
HKLM\Software\Microsoft\Inbox\Settings\SMSNoSentMs g = 1 (DWORD decimal)
And to re-enable:
HKLM\Software\Microsoft\Inbox\Settings\SMSNoSentMs g = 0 (DWORD decimal)

Please note that the 'Settings' key may not exist in your device, and thus may have to be created first.

okay..i found it but i when i try to change to "1" it says access denied..and mines called SMSDeliveryNotify..its the same thing right?

Reako10 07-22-2007 08:47 PM

Wrong. If it isn't available, you need to create it. Go into Settings, then select New Key and type in Settings. Then go to New Dword, type in SMSNoSentMsg, and then for the value type in 1. Do a soft reset just in case and you are good to go.
